%N Product of sums of the multisets of prime indices of each prime index of 2 * n + 1.

%C A prime index of n is a number m such that prime(m) divides n. The multiset of prime indices of n is row n of A112798.

%F Fully multiplicative with a(prime(n)) = A056239(n), restricted to odd n.

%e 91 has prime indices {4,6} with prime indices {{1,1},{1,2}} with sums {2,3} with product a(45) = 6.

%t primeMS[n_]:=If[n==1,{},Flatten[Cases[FactorInteger[n],{p_,k_}:>Table[PrimePi[p],{k}]]]];

%t Table[Times@@Plus@@@primeMS/@primeMS[n],{n,1,200,2}]
